What Locals Say about Ormond Beach

At least 484 Trulia users voted on each feature.
  • 91 % Say it's dog friendly

  • 87 % Say parking is easy

  • 87 % Say car is needed

  • 79 % Say there's holiday spirit

  • 79 % Say yards are well-kept

  • 76 % Say people would walk alone at night

  • 72 % Say it's quiet

  • 64 % Say there are sidewalks

  • 63 % Say they plan to stay for at least 5 years

  • 61 % Say streets are well-lit

  • 60 % Say there's wildlife

  • 58 % Say neighbors are friendly

  • 54 % Say kids play outside

  • 51 % Say it's walkable to restaurants

  • 46 % Say it's walkable to grocery stores

  • 32 % Say there are community events

  • James J.
    "I live and work here. My commute is 20 minutes. On a busy day it is 25 minutes. Beach Street runs along the intracoastal waterway and it is common to see sail boats and dolphins while driving to and from work. "
